Pagina 1 van 1

Installatie op Windows Servers - H E L P ? !

Geplaatst: 18 apr 2006, 16:45
door Eef
Support template:
  • Wat is het probleem?
    Critical, could not connect to the database
    Wanneer ontstond het probleem?
    Adres van je forum: Nvt, intern netwerk
    Geïnstalleerde mods:
    Huidige template:
    phpBB versie: 2.0.20
    Waar is je forum gehost:
    Heb je onlangs iets verandert aan je forum?
    Heb je gezocht naar een antwoord? (Ja, welke zoekwoorden? Nee, probeer eerst eens te zoeken)
Overige opmerkingen:

Configuratie:
DBServer - MS SQL Server 2000 SP4 (security in mixed mode)
Webserver - IIS6 (hier draait ook PHPBB, PHP 5.1.2)
AD Server
Het zijn drie gescheiden servers, en draaien onder Windows 2003 SP1.

Connectie van de webserver naar de database server gaat niet, er staan in de eventlog meldingen dat IUSR_webservernaam geen toegang krijgt op de database server (klopt, want dit is geen domain user en kan ook geen rechten krijgen op de databaseserver). Waarom wordt er geen verbinding gemaakt met de user die wordt opgegeven in het /install/install.php scherm? Deze user heeft alle rechten in de DB die nodig zijn.

Wat moet ik doen? Alle help is welkom!!!

Geplaatst: 18 apr 2006, 20:36
door jikker
Mijn servers draaien ook op w2k3 ( web edition) .

Om een phpbb forum onder de php goed te laten werken moest ik in dos het volgende invoeren.
To alleviate this problem, perform the following:

1. Open a command prompt window
2. Change to C:\windows\system32
3. Execute the command: cscript iisext.vbs /AddFile c:\php\php.exe 1 php 0 php
4. Execute the command: cscript iisext.vbs /EnFile c:\php\php.exe
5. To check for correct execution of the above,
6. Execute the command: cscript IisExt.vbs /ListFile – the php extension should be listed

If you try just step 4 without step 3 you get an error that the file is not in the list (and won’t be there till you do step 3 above)

After this, IIS seems to like the php extension and work normally.
Ik heb dus mijn php in de root staan en als dit bij ou anders is...nou ja dat spreekt voor zich.Om één of andere redenen krijg ik dus php alleen maar benaderbaar als ik het bovenstaande script uitvoer,nadat ik een nieuwe install heb gedaan.Ik heb deze oplossing ook maar ergens gevonden,vandaar de "quote".Ik hoop dat het je opweg helpt!

Jikker.